10 Ways to Refresh Your Home for the New Year

10 Ways to Refresh Your Home for the New Year

Happy New Year! A new year is an exciting time, new year’s resolutions are being made and goals are being set. You can make goals and resolutions for your home to help keep you on track throughout the year. Refreshing your home for a new year is a great way to start the year on the right foot and encourage you to keep up with your resolutions. This list includes some great ways to prep your home for the year to come.

Organize Your Kitchen Cabinets

The kitchen in most homes is a centralized location where most of life happens. Families use the kitchen as a catch all for homework, dinner time and even more. Take this time to start spring cleaning and reorganize your kitchen cabinets so that everything you need is in easy to reach places.

Purchase Refrigerator and Kitchen Pantry Organizers

Another piece of cleaning up your kitchen includes the pantry and refrigerator. Go out on a limb and purchase refrigerator and pantry organizers to make snack time a breeze. If you have a large family, organizers are a great investment and help cut down on waste and costs.

Clean Out Your Bedroom Closet

Your bedroom closet can become a cave of misplaced shoes and socks as well as a chaotic seasonal mess after the holidays. The new year is a wonderful time to go through your clothing and make some tough decisions. You can even organize your clothes by season and color if you want to get really into it.

Donate Unwanted Goods

As you begin to clean up cabinets and closets it is a great time to evaluate the items in your home. If you have a toaster you have not used in years it might be time to donate it. The same goes for your clothes, holding on to an old pair of jeans might seem like a great idea but they aren’t doing any good hiding in your closet.

Deep Clean Your House

Get a kickstart on spring cleaning. You can even plan out which parts of your home you will want to start on and spread out the cleaning over the span of a few weeks or a couple of months. When deep cleaning think about all the places of your house you only surface clean and really get down and dirty with a scrub brush.

Clean Out Your Garage

Similar to your closet the garage can become a catch all for any items which you just do not know what to do with. Use the new year as a time to organize your garage and get rid of any items you may no longer need or use. You can give the items to charity or sell them online.

Shred Any Old Mail or Bills

Old mail and bills can really stack up day after day. Invest in a shredder and get rid of any personal information you would not want falling in the wrong hands. Paper can really pile up so the more you can get rid of the better.

Refresh Your Living Room Decor

For a fresh new look and vibe refresh a few decor items in your living room. Your living room is a place that you may spend quite a bit of time entertaining and chatting so keeping it fresh will help keep the conversation going. Find a couple of new pieces in the new pantone color for the year to provide a fresh new look.

Bring the Outdoors Inside with Plants

Plants provide oxygen and what better way to refresh your space than to bring some fresh air in. Plants are also proven to clean the air and lighten up a space. Select plants that are vibrant and lower on the allergy spectrum.

Purchase Aroma Diffusers or Candles

A great way to refresh your space is with new scents and fragrances. Find uplifting scents that will lift your spirits and elevate your mood. Look for citrus scents to inspire creativity.

Make a list and start planning for a great year! Even the smallest steps or contributions can improve your year. Starting off a new year refreshed and organized will help keep your home organized as time passes and things change.
